Calculating notice pay is a matter of simple arithmetic. Divide the annual salary by 52. Multiply the resulting figure by the requisite number of weeks. For example an employee who earns $52,000 per year and is entitled to two weeks' notice pay should receive $2,000.
Getting paid in your notice period You should get your full normal pay if you work during your notice period. For example, you might only get statutory sick pay if you are off sick. However, you're entitled to full pay for 1 week of your notice period, whether you give notice of only 1 week or more than 1 week.
An employee can be paid for their notice period or part of it instead of working. It's also called 'severance pay'. When an employee receives PILOT, they are not usually entitled to holiday days for the notice period. They do, however, continue to receive any company benefits specified in their contract.
At least one week's notice if employed between one month and 2 years. One week's notice for each year if employed between 2 and 12 years. 12 weeks' notice if employed for 12 years or more.
Notice you must give your employer If you have worked for your employer for one month or more, the legal minimum amount of notice you must give is one week. Normally your employment contract will set out a longer notice period. If it does, you should give this length of notice to your employer.
Generally, companies will honor the two-week notice and pay the employee for the last two weeks even if the employer does not allow the employee to work during that time period. However, there is no federal law which requires the employer to pay employees or even allow them to work during that two-week notice period.
Of course, if you are required to give employees more than two weeks' notice, the amount of notice pay will be more than two weeks' compensation.
